CUB-41: Add low stock indicators to filament UI #5

Merged
overseer merged 2 commits from agent/rex/CUB-41-low-stock-indicators into dev 2026-04-26 17:23:41 -04:00
Owner

What

Add filament inventory table UI with visual low stock indicators:

  • Filament model matching backend FilamentResponse DTO
  • Stock level classification: critical (≤10%), low (≤25%), moderate (≤50%), healthy (>50%)
  • Color-coded chips/badges with icons per stock level
  • Progress bars color-coded by remaining percentage
  • Row highlighting for critical and low stock spools
  • Alert banner for critical/low stock counts
  • Sortable columns (material, brand, serial, remaining, stock level, status)
  • Empty state handling
  • Touch-optimized for kiosk (Raspberry Pi 5)

Linear

Closes CUB-41

## What Add filament inventory table UI with visual low stock indicators: - Filament model matching backend FilamentResponse DTO - Stock level classification: critical (≤10%), low (≤25%), moderate (≤50%), healthy (>50%) - Color-coded chips/badges with icons per stock level - Progress bars color-coded by remaining percentage - Row highlighting for critical and low stock spools - Alert banner for critical/low stock counts - Sortable columns (material, brand, serial, remaining, stock level, status) - Empty state handling - Touch-optimized for kiosk (Raspberry Pi 5) ## Linear Closes CUB-41
Rex added 1 commit 2026-04-26 10:27:36 -04:00
overseer approved these changes 2026-04-26 17:23:29 -04:00
overseer added 1 commit 2026-04-26 17:23:34 -04:00
Merge branch 'dev' into agent/rex/CUB-41-low-stock-indicators
Some checks failed
Dev Build / build-test (pull_request) Failing after 1m0s
Dev Build / deploy-dev (pull_request) Has been skipped
Dev Build / notify-success (pull_request) Has been skipped
Dev Build / notify-failure (pull_request) Successful in 3s
fc4c9cf397
overseer merged commit 8168d25bdf into dev 2026-04-26 17:23:41 -04:00
overseer deleted branch agent/rex/CUB-41-low-stock-indicators 2026-04-26 17:23:41 -04:00
Sign in to join this conversation.
No Reviewers
No Label
2 Participants
Notifications
Due Date
No due date set.
Dependencies

No dependencies set.

Reference: CubeCraft-Creations/Extrudex#5